2009-09-18 1 views
0

У меня есть следующие ActionLinkСсылки html.ActionLink не возвращают ожидаемое значение?

Html.ActionLink("Home", "Index", "Home", New With {.class = "tab"}) 

Но это создает следующую ссылку в адресной строке http://localhost:1028/?Length=4, в отличие от того, что я ожидаю, что это будет, как http://localhost:1028/Home.

Я сделал что-то не так, чтобы вызвать это?

ответ

2

Вы используете неправильную перегрузку ActionLink. Попробуйте:

Html.ActionLink("Home", "Index", "Home", Nothing, New With {.class = "tab"}) 

... надеясь, что у меня есть свой синтаксис VB право ...